Job description

Job Summary:
MetroStar is a company focused on delivering innovative technology services, and they are seeking a Sr. AI Engineer I (Salesforce) to support a Salesforce-centered modernization and digital transformation program. The role involves designing, developing, and deploying AI-driven Salesforce applications and intelligent workflows to enhance mission outcomes through automation and predictive insights.
Responsibilities:
• Design, develop, and deploy AI-driven Salesforce applications that improve mission effectiveness, operational efficiency, and user productivity.
• Build and maintain custom Salesforce solutions using Apex, Lightning Web Components (LWC), Flows, Platform Events, APIs, and declarative platform capabilities.
• Design, configure, and deploy Salesforce Agentforce agents that automate business processes, support decision-making, and enhance user experiences.
• Develop autonomous and semi-autonomous agents capable of performing business functions, orchestrating workflows, retrieving knowledge, generating recommendations, and supporting mission execution.
• Implement AI-driven workflow automation leveraging Agentforce, Prompt Builder, Einstein AI, Data Cloud, and emerging Salesforce AI capabilities.
• Configure prompts, agent actions, grounding strategies, knowledge integrations, retrieval mechanisms, and orchestration workflows to deliver secure and effective AI solutions.
• Design and implement human-in-the-loop AI experiences that balance automation with governance, transparency, accountability, and mission oversight.
• Build AI-native user experiences that integrate conversational interfaces, intelligent recommendations, workflow automation, and decision-support capabilities directly into Salesforce applications.
• Develop integrations between Salesforce, Agentforce agents, enterprise systems, data platforms, and external AI services to support intelligent workflow orchestration.
• Design scalable architectures that combine structured data, unstructured content, enterprise knowledge sources, and AI reasoning capabilities.
• Develop reports, dashboards, analytics, and AI-driven insights leveraging CRM Analytics, Data Cloud, and enterprise data sources.
• Collaborate closely with Product Managers, Architects, UX Designers, Scrum Masters, and DevSecOps Engineers to deliver AI-enabled solutions aligned to business objectives.
• Leverage AI-assisted development tools and emerging technologies to accelerate software delivery, improve code quality, automate testing, and increase developer productivity.
• Ensure solutions align with security, governance, responsible AI principles, compliance requirements, and federal standards.
• Support Agile development activities including sprint planning, backlog refinement, code reviews, testing, demonstrations, and continuous delivery.
• Troubleshoot, optimize, and continuously improve Salesforce applications, AI agents, automations, integrations, and intelligent workflows.
Qualifications:
Required:
•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Software Engineering, Artificial Intelligence, Data Science, or a related technical discipline.
• Active Secret clearance
• Must be local to the DMV area with the ability to support onsite requirements in Washington, DC.
• Salesforce Platform Developer I Certification and Salesforce AI Associate Certification.
• 5+ years of experience developing Salesforce applications in enterprise environments, with strong hands-on expertise in Apex, Lightning Web Components (LWC), Salesforce Flows, Platform Events, APIs, and platform customization.
• Demonstrated hands-on experience implementing Salesforce Agentforce solutions, including Einstein AI, Prompt Builder, and Data Cloud in enterprise environments.
• Experience developing AI-powered solutions such as agentic workflows, intelligent automation, autonomous agents, and business process optimization using generative AI, LLMs, RAG, and enterprise knowledge integration.
• Experience integrating Salesforce with external systems using APIs, middleware, event-driven architectures, and cloud-native patterns, supporting enterprise modernization and cloud-based delivery initiatives.
• Strong understanding of Salesforce security, governance, and compliance, along with responsible AI principles, and experience working in Agile development and continuous delivery environments.
